How similar are DLN and FDVV?
WisdomTree U.S. LargeCap Dividend Fund (DLN, by WisdomTree) holds 309 positions; Fidelity High Dividend ETF (FDVV, by Fidelity) holds 96. They have 63 holdings in common, and by portfolio weight the two funds are 42.6% identical. In practical terms the pair is moderately overlapping; they share a meaningful core, but each fund adds distinct exposure.

Sector Breakdown
| Sector | DLN | FDVV |
|---|---|---|
| Information Technology | 17.8% | 26.7% |
| Financials | 17.6% | 19.0% |
| Consumer Discretionary | 5.1% | 13.5% |
| Health Care | 13.4% | 3.0% |
| Consumer Staples | 9.5% | 11.3% |
| Other Sectors | 36.6% | 25.1% |
| Unclassified | 0.0% | 1.1% |
Share of each fund's portfolio weight by GICS-style sector, compiled from issuer fund data and our own classification of the holdings, not the issuers' published sector charts. “Unclassified” is weight we could not classify (0% of DLN, 1% of FDVV).

Frequently Asked Questions
How much do DLN and FDVV overlap?
DLN and FDVV overlap by 42.6% of portfolio weight. They share 63 holdings (DLN holds 309 positions and FDVV holds 96), based on each fund's latest SEC-reported holdings.
Is it redundant to own both DLN and FDVV?
The two portfolios are 42.6% identical by weight. Owning both is defensible: they share a meaningful core, but each fund adds exposure the other lacks.
What are the biggest shared holdings of DLN and FDVV?
The largest positions held by both funds are NVDA, MSFT, AAPL, JPM and AVGO. Together the top 10 shared positions account for 48% of the total overlap.
What does DLN own that FDVV doesn't?
246 positions (45.3% of DLN) are unique to DLN, led by XOM, CVX and MS. In the other direction, 33 positions (21.1% of FDVV) are unique to FDVV.
